The Coolin' Bowl is the ultimate in refreshing, cool water. Activate the cooling crystals by filling the interior with water before the first use. Then simply freeze the bowl overnight and pets can enjoy over 15 hours of cooled water! Perfect for working pet parents, beach trips, camping traveling and everyday use around the home. One year limited warranty.
